Church
is a wooden church located in , Finland. The church and the adjacent bell tower were both designed by Matti Salonen. The church was built in 1811–1814 and baptized on 1 January 1815 by Aron Molander. is situated 550 metres northeast of Kangasniemen Helluntaiseurakunta.
